At Blueprint, we believe that there is a better way to close real estate transactions, and that buying and selling a home should be as seamless as any other transaction or investment. To create a solution, we combine technology, national title and closing expertise, and innovative insurance solutions to remove the stress, cost, and opacity from title and closing. Founded in January 2017, Blueprint Title operates over a broad, multi-state footprint serving real estate professionals and their end customers.
